Deploy step 4 — Grangely Admin Console. Before enabling bulk edits in the accounts table, confirm the audit log writer is running; bulk operations without audit coverage will be rejected. Then open the console's env file on the target host, since the bulk-edit service requires its signing credential on the very next line.

env line for kafof-fadug: COURIER_KEY20=61b42230c08bfe06d7a4

**Q: Why does the Glimmerpost sidecar buffer metrics locally before flushing to the aggregator?** A: The sidecar batches samples in a ring buffer to survive brief aggregator outages without dropping data. Reviewers should check that the flush interval stays under ten seconds and that overflow drops oldest samples first. If the sidecar's sealed config store needs to be reopened after a crash, use the recovery passphrase below.

unlock words, fahof-tawif: fenwyn-istath

**Release checklist — Fablemint v3.2**

Before cutting the release, verify the factory seed registry regenerates deterministic fixtures. Run the smoke suite against the staging snapshot twice; output must be byte-identical. If any generator drifts, roll back the schema bump and page the data-tools rotation. Do not ship with the legacy faker shim enabled — it was removed from docs but still lurks in two modules. Confirm the changelog mentions the new nullable-field defaults. Record the verification token below.

session token of bajeg-bajop = htk4_6c57